History & Origin

Mauve is a color word turned name: French mauve, 'mallow', from Latin malva, the plant whose pale purple bloom gave the shade its label. The color became a Victorian sensation after the first synthetic aniline dye was discovered, and 'mauve' entered English as a fashionable hue. As a given name it is a word name, which we note (said 'MOHV').

It appears only very rarely in the U.S. Very rare, chic, and one-syllable.

Did you know? Mauve gets its name from the mallow flower, and the shade became famous when a young chemist accidentally produced the first synthetic purple dye — setting off a Victorian craze for the color (said 'MOHV').
